Frequently asked questions
What federal contracts does VITG CORP hold?
VITG CORP (UEI PL7UK3MJJ2S9) shows $16.9M across 8 award actions in SCOUT’s public USASpending-backed profile, with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) as the top buying agency. Totals cover federal prime awards ≥$100K in the rolling window.
Which agencies does VITG CORP work with?
VITG CORP’s firm-wide obligated mix is led by Department of Health and Human Services (HHS) (55%),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) (45%).
